This was a beautifully written book, but - and maybe this is the slump talking - I just didn't love it. I didn't find myself coming back to it. All three sections had the same basic plot structure, but I liked the separation of narration. Highly predictable. My favourite bits were the interactions between Bec and Mia.
It was also v nice to see the names of places and be like "that's two seconds from my house" for a change.

One of the best realistic fiction stories I've ever read. Seeing the journey of the two main characters and everything they cope with makes good storytelling. There are a few curse words here and there, but to me, it makes the story more real. If you are looking for a good realistic fiction novel, Zac and Mia is for you.

This book starts off quite well. I loved Zac. He is that boy that you can't help but fall in love with. Then we meet Mia. I did not like the girl child. I just couldn't make myself.
This is not a romance. It's a friendship story and it's not a horrible book. It just feels unfinished. No character development and I just didn't really care like I should have.
This book has been compared to The Fault in Our Stars. Bullshit. I gave that book 3 stars and this one didn't touch it. Sorry dudes.
I would have given this book a one star but I did manage to finish it so I rounded up to a 2.

I recieved an ARC of this book from Netgalley in exchange for an honest review.
